FREELANDER's First Model Spy Photos Revealed, Large Six-Seat PHEV SUV to Debut March 31
Spy photos of the first model from FREELANDER—a new independent electrification brand jointly developed by Chery and Jaguar Land Rover—have been leaked online, with the global debut scheduled for March 31. The large six-seat plug-in hybrid SUV, spotted in crash test configuration with Chery badging visible, signals Chery's lead in project development. The vehicle is reportedly built on Chery's T1X platform, developed by an international team integrating JLR and Qoros technologies for shared development and synergistic benefits. The modular T1X architecture supports wheelbase adjustment between 2,560-2,800 mm, covering A to B-segment SUVs with flexible dimensional scalability. The FREELANDER launch marks the substantive execution of Chery-JLR cooperation in the electrification domain.
2026 Changan UNI-Z Launched at 115,900-124,900 Yuan with Comprehensive Tech Upgrades
The 2026 Changan UNI-Z has launched on March 26 with two variants—500ar PRO and 500ar MAX—priced at 115,900 and 124,900 yuan respectively. Exterior updates include enlarged front bumper air intakes while dimensions remain unchanged at 4,730 mm long with a 2,795 mm wheelbase. Interior revisions feature a new three-spoke steering wheel and column-mounted gear selector. The model introduces the Tianshu intelligent driving assist system with added functions including reverse tracking and lane change assist, alongside upgraded voice control with continuous recognition, CarPlay/HiCar connectivity, and driver's seat massage functionality.
2026 NIO ES6 and EC6 Officially Launched, Starting from 338,000 Yuan or 230,000 Yuan with BaaS
NIO officially launched the 2026 ES6 and EC6 on April 2, with the ES6 priced at 338,000 yuan (230,000 yuan with BaaS) and EC6 at 358,000 yuan (250,000 yuan with BaaS). Nature Adventure special editions start at 350,000 and 370,000 yuan respectively. Updates include Moon 3.0 exterior package and 20-inch forged wheels, with special editions featuring exclusive Star Green/Cloud White paints and 21-inch wheels. Customers locking orders before April 30 receive zero-gravity seats, five-year NOP+ subscription and additional limited-time benefits.

Wuling Huajing S Large Six-Seat SUV to Open Pre-Booking April 7, First Flagship from Wuling-Huawei Partnership
Wuling announced its Huajing S large SUV will open pre-booking on April 7, marking the first flagship model from the deepened Wuling-Huawei strategic partnership. Built on the Tianyu Architecture L platform, the large six-seat PHEV SUV features a new design language with full-width star-ring DRLs and closed grille for enhanced visual width, plus distinctive full-width taillights. Dimensions of 5,235 mm long and 3,105 mm wheelbase position it in the full-size SUV segment.

FAW-Volkswagen Launches All-New Sagitar S, Priced from 79,800 Yuan as Entry-Level Compact Sedan
FAW-Volkswagen officially launched the all-new Sagitar S on March 31, offering four variants priced between 79,800 and 105,800 yuan as the brand's entry-level compact sedan. Measuring 4,702 mm long with a 2,688 mm wheelbase, the Sagitar S features a fastback silhouette and full-width DRL. Interior highlights include a 12.9-inch floating center display, 10.25-inch digital instrument cluster, Qualcomm 8155 chipset and AI large language model integration. Powertrain options comprise a 1.5L naturally aspirated engine with 6AT (110 PS) and a 1.5T EVO2 with 7-speed DSG (160 PS). The Magotan PHEV and Tayron L PHEV are expected in Q2.
